Primary Bjerknes forces

T.G. Leighton、Alan J. Walton、M J W Pickworth1990-01-01European Journal of Physics

When a bubble in a liquid is subjected to a periodic sound field, the resulting bubble oscillations can interact with the sound field, giving rise to the primary Bjerknes force. A simple undergraduate-level derivation, and a graphical illustration of the underlying processes, are given.
